Steady state and time-resolved studies of pyrene in solution and in single microcrystals
Authors:Ambika Nautiyal
Institution:Department of Physics, Indian Institute of Technology, Madras, Chennai 600036, India
Abstract:Single microcrystals of pyrene have been studied by steady state and time resolved fluorescence microscopy. The fluorescence spectra of microcrystals exhibit vibrational structure unlike the broad spectrum observed in pyrene excimer. A risetime is observed in the decay curves of the concentrated solutions, indicating the excimer formation. In contrast, the fluorescence decay profiles of the single microcrystals are nonexponential in nature and the decay times vary with their size and the wavelength of emission. This behaviour has been explained mainly by considering the pyrene dimer stabilized in the ground state.
